Season 2008/2009
Conference National: Hayes


Started pre-season badly with my star performer declaring his hatred for me but no one showed an interest so he remained an unwilling member of my squad going in to the new campaign. My original backroom staff were finally let go and in come a couple of recently retired players/under 40's to freshen things up.

Finally started a season with a victory but followed this up with a bizarre pattern of draw, loss, win for the opening 9 games leaving me in mid table before a debut outing/thrashing in the LDV Vans seemed to wake my side up and a fine unbeaten run followed that took me into the New Year in second place and only two points away from current leaders Morecambe.

Spent the early part of the year in Morecambe's shadow matching their results for a few weeks before we both began rotating positions every week or two. Had an offer for my want away star eventually in March and off he went to the Championship for 250k but the money was banked as I'd previosly loaned in a replacment expecting him to have been gone sooner.

Had a solid end to the season that saw me move into 1st place for the final 7 games and build up a cushion that eventually proved too much for the stumbling Morecame to match up to. Promotion secured with 2 games to spare and a healthy bank balance in place for a tougher challenge in the Football League. Show me the money Mr Chairman!

FA Cup: 3rd round (2-1 away defeat to Championship Crystal Palace)
FA Trophy: 4th round (1-0 home defeat to fellow Conference side Carlisle)
LDV Vans: 1st round (5-1 away thrashing to League 1 Ipswich)
Players In: 2 (£0k spent) & 4 loans in
Players Out: 4 (£250k received)

Premier League: Liverpool end the Russian dominance
FA Cup: Man Utd winning an all Manchester final
League Cup: Chelsea
Champions League: Deja vu once more as Milan beat Inter on penalties
Worth mentioning: Brentford in the Premier League this campaign and they somehow survived, comfortably.
The Special One being given his P45 in April despite his side still being in a close 3 team title race

Season 2009/2010
League Two: Hayes


My scouts struggled to find anyone who was prepared to join me so I eventually conceded defeat and decided to use this season to work out what players I've picked up can make the step up and who should be moved on come next summer.

Started off reasonably well and had a good 15-20 point advantage over the bottom 2 as the New Year rolled in. I was struggling for goals up front though so I ended up using £70k of my budget on a striker who unfortunately has struggled so far. Had a good run in January but that was where my season ended.

Struggled badly for the final 3 months with only a few draw's to my name and countless leads turned into defeats. My lead over the bottom 2 slowly dropping down to 6 points with 10 games left following a home defeat to bottom side Aldershot. Managed to pull out a few draws that pushed me clear and meant safety was secured with 2 games spare. Eventually getting my first win since January on the final day of the season.

Major pre-season of rebuilding ahead to try to get myself settled in this division as I don't want to have another season looking over my shoulder like this.

Final League position: 20th
FA Cup: 1st round (2-1 home defeat to Stalybridge)
League Cup: 1st round (5-0 away defeat to Championship Bristol City)
LDV Vans: 2nd round (4-3 penalty defeat at home to Conference Cheltenham)
Players In: 5 (£80k spent) & 1 loan
Players Out: 3 (£1k received)

Premier League: Everything's back to normal as Chelsea storm to the title
FA Cup: Crystal Palace
League Cup: Liverpool
Champions League: Proper double secured for Chelsea as they beat Barcelona 2-1 in the final
Worth mentioning: Conference South strugglers Chelmsford knocking a strong Chelsea side out of the FA Cup 2-1
